🔄 Recipe Combinations
Strategy Stack 1: "Pre-Earnings Gamma Play"
Scenario: Stock has earnings in 3-5 days
Recipe 1 (Day -3 to -1)
Detect urgent Call buying (ASK side, pre-earnings)
Recipe 2 (Day 0)
Identify Call Wall that could squeeze post-earnings
Recipe 6 (T+1)
Confirm positions were opened (OI increased)
Example
-
Day -3: NVDA - $1000 Call Sweep
-
Day 0: $1020 - Call Wall
-
Result: Squeeze - To $1050
Strategy Stack 2: "Whale Shadowing System"
Scenario: Following institutional smart money
Recipe 3 (Week 1)
Detect whale LEAPS block trade ($10M, 180 DTE)
Recipe 6 (T+1)
Confirm opening (OI increased)
Recipe 6 (Weekly)
Track if whale adds to position (OI keeps increasing)
Example
-
Week 1: AAPL - 20k LEAPS opened
-
Week 3: Add - 10k added
-
Result: +150% - 1 year later
Strategy Stack 3: "Breakout Confirmation Play"
Scenario: Stock testing key resistance
Recipe 4
Identify Call Wall at $500 (resistance)
Recipe 1
Watch for aggressive Call buying as price approaches $500
Recipe 2
Monitor if wall breaks (gamma squeeze potential)
Quick Reference Matrix
| Recipe | Time Horizon | Risk Level | Win Rate* | Best Tickers | Best Time |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1: Institutional Buying | Hours-Days | Medium | 65-75% | Any liquid | 9:30-10 AM, 3-4 PM |
| 2: Gamma Squeeze | Hours-Days | High | 60-70% | High GEX stocks | Any (depends on wall) |
| 3: Smart Money Block | Weeks-Months | Low-Medium | 70-80% | All caps | Any |
| 4: Option Levels | Days-Weeks | Medium | 65-75% | Liquid options | Any |
| 5: 0DTE Momentum | Minutes-Hours | EXTREME | 55-65%** | SPY, QQQ, SPX | 11 AM - 2:30 PM |
| 6: T+1 Confirmation | Days-Weeks | Low-Medium | 75-85% | Any | Next morning |
*Win rates are estimates for experienced traders with proper risk management. Beginners will have lower win rates initially.
**0DTE has lower win rate but asymmetric risk/reward (small losses, large wins).

Advanced: Building Your Own Recipe
Once you've mastered the 6 core recipes, you can create custom strategies:
Template:
- Identify a Pattern: What recurring setup do you notice in flow data?
- Define Entry Criteria: What must be true to enter the trade?
- Backtest: Review historical examples (at least 20)
- Paper Trade: Practice for 4+ weeks
- Risk Management: Define stop-loss, position size, exit rules
- Document: Write your own recipe following the format
- Refine: Track results and adjust
